1. Moscow – The shining heart of Russia

Nowhere else can fully express the beauty of Russian autumn like the capital Moscow. Amidst the modern pace of life, this Russian autumn tourist destination still retains its quiet and ancient beauty. When the rows of birch trees turn yellow, every corner of Moscow seems to light up in the gentle autumn sunshine.
One of the must-see stops is Red Square – the symbol of Russia, where St. Basil’s Cathedral appears with its colorful domes against the blue sky. Along the Moskva River, the scene is even more poetic with leaves falling gently on the water, creating a beautiful autumn picture.
In addition, visitors can visit Gorky Park, where Muscovites often stroll, cycle or simply sit and sip coffee under the golden leaves. With the cool air and the sunset reflected on the lake, Moscow in autumn has a beauty that is both romantic and nostalgic.

2. Saint Petersburg – City of palaces and lights

If Moscow is the heart of Russia, then Saint Petersburg is its soul. In autumn, this Russian tourist destination is as beautiful as a symphony of light and color. The gilded palaces and the canals flowing quietly through rows of red maple trees make anyone captivated.
Start your journey at the Winter Palace, home to more than three million works of art in the Hermitage Museum. When the autumn sunlight hits the marble walls, the entire palace glows with a warm golden hue. Next, don’t miss Peterhof Palace, known as the “Russian Versailles”, where flower gardens, fountains and rows of golden-leafed trees blend together in a classical space.
At night, when the lights reflect on the canal water, Saint Petersburg becomes magical like in a dream. This is definitely a tourist destination in Russia in the fall that you cannot miss if you want to fully experience the romance of the land of the White Birch.
3. Suzdal – A fairy tale in the heart of Russia

Away from the hustle and bustle of big cities, the autumn tourist destination of Russia called Suzdal takes you back to the pristine and quiet Russia. Located in the famous “Golden Ring”, Suzdal is considered an open-air living museum with onion-domed churches, ancient monasteries and peaceful villages.
Autumn in Suzdal leaves visitors in a daze. Traditional wooden houses covered in yellow maple leaves, fields of grass covered with morning dew, church bells ringing in the distance… all combine to create a peaceful and poetic scene.
Visitors can visit the Spaso-Evfimiev Monastery, the Church of the Nativity, or simply walk along the banks of the Kamenka River, where the autumn sunlight covers the water and sparkles like glitter. With its peaceful and ancient beauty, Suzdal is the ideal choice for those looking for a cultural and historical autumn tourist destination in Russia.
4. Lake Baikal – Siberia's natural masterpiece

Lake Baikal – the green pearl of Siberia – is one of the most natural autumn tourist destinations in Russia. When autumn comes, the clear blue lake reflects the red and yellow leaves of the surrounding Taiga forest, creating a breathtaking picture.
With a length of more than 600 km, Baikal is not only the deepest freshwater lake in the world but also home to hundreds of unique species of flora and fauna. Visitors can go to Listvyanka - a small village on the lakeside, to enjoy the fresh air, enjoy grilled Omul fish and watch the sunset over the calm water.
Cruising on Lake Baikal in autumn is an unforgettable experience. The scenery changes every hour, from the golden hues of the maple forests to the purple of the Siberian sunset, making it a fascinating autumn tourist destination in Russia.
5. Yekaterinburg – Gateway between Europe and Asia

Yekaterinburg – the fourth largest city in Russia – is a place where two continents meet, between tradition and modernity. In autumn, this Russian autumn tourist destination puts on a gentle, charming beauty with parks covered in yellow leaves and ancient architecture mixed with modern buildings.
A highlight is the Church on Blood – a historic memorial to Tsar Nicholas II and his family. Along the banks of the Iset River, visitors can stroll among the maple trees, watching the city reflected in the clear water.
Not only beautiful scenery, Yekaterinburg is also a large cultural and artistic center, where many exhibitions, concerts and unique autumn festivals take place. With a fresh and dynamic atmosphere, this place deserves to be one of the most attractive autumn tourist destinations in Russia for tourists who love to explore .
